Output 51004233859cecba90b412f25cd22f45470041fb495ffa60cf3e21789ecf16ca:106

value
48272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7abc0ea5208dcf24374be5f1f6d55e1ecafcf6ad OP_EQUAL
address
3CsyePdCTRRL9pFHBaue3J9YKanwD43B1C
transaction
51004233859cecba90b412f25cd22f45470041fb495ffa60cf3e21789ecf16ca
confirmations
223674
spent
true